The German Drugstore Phenomenon: More Than Just a Pharmacy
When tourists or expats initial step into a German drugstore-- known locally as the Drogerie-- they are frequently shocked by what they discover. Unlike drugstores in nations like the United States or the United Kingdom, which lean greatly towards pharmaceuticals and convenience items, the German drugstore is a huge, thoroughly curated wonderland of cosmetics, organic groceries, family items, and wellness items.

If you are planning a trip to Germany, relocating, or just curious about German consumer culture, understanding the Drogerie landscape is essential. Let's take a deep dive into the drugstore culture in Germany, check out the greatest gamers, and discover why these shops are beloved institutions.
Understanding the German Drogerie
To genuinely appreciate the German pharmacy, one should first understand the difference in between a Drogerie and an Apotheke (pharmacy).
- The Apotheke (Pharmacy): This is where prescription medications, strong non-prescription drugs, and specialized medical recommendations are given. They are strictly managed and generally staffed by pharmacists in white coats.
- The Drogerie (Drugstore): This is where one chooses health, appeal, personal care, child products, cleaning up materials, and healthy foods. Prescription drugs are not offered here.

The Big Players: dm vs. Rossmann (and Müller)
While there are numerous regional players, three primary giants control the German drugstore scene.

1. dm (Drogerie Markt)
Founded in 1973, dm is a cultural example in Germany. Germans regularly vote dm as their favorite seller. The stores are diligently arranged, wheelchair- and stroller-friendly, and lit with warm, inviting lighting. dm is particularly famous for pioneering the "personal label" revolution in Germany, using premium-quality cosmetics and skincare at a portion of the cost of name brands.
2. Dirk Rossmann GmbH (Rossmann)
As the second-largest chain, Rossmann is common across German towns and cities. Rossmann is known for aggressive discounting, weekly coupon books, and a wonderful digital app. While its store layout can often feel slightly more practical than dm, its item variety is equally remarkable.
3. Müller
Müller stands apart since it functions almost like a mini-department store. What Can You Actually Buy?
A common error newcomers make is assuming they require to check out several specialized stores for Apotheken-Shop Deutschland their home needs. In reality, a German pharmacy covers nearly all non-grocery, non-pharmaceutical daily necessities.
Here is a breakdown of what shoppers will discover inside:
- Cosmetics and Fettverbrenner Deutschland Makeup: From budget-friendly brands like Essence and Catrice to mid-tier favorites like Maybelline and L'Oréal, plus a flourishing market of clean appeal brand names.
- Skin Care and Body Care: A massive wall devoted to lotions, shower gels, and body oils. Brand names like Nivea, Eucerin, and La Roche-Posay are staples.
- Haircare: Everything from professional beauty salon brands to natural, silicone-free shampoos (like Alverde or Weleda).
- Infant & & Toddler Section: A paradise for parents. This includes diapers (often private label, extremely rated), formula, baby food jars, and organic child clothing.
- Bio/ Organic Foods (Reformhaus products): Over the last years, German drugstores have actually progressed into health-food stores. Shoppers can find organic oats, vegan treats, superfood powders, plant-based milks, and natural teas.
- Household Cleaning Supplies: Eco-friendly detergents, dishwashing liquids, sponges, and surface cleaners. Germany takes sustainability seriously, and environmentally friendly cleaning lines are heavily included.
The Magic of German Drugstore House Brands (Eigenmarken)
One of the best secrets of the German pharmacy is the quality of its private-label brand names. In numerous nations, store-brand products are viewed as inexpensive, inferior alternatives to call brands. In Germany, the reverse is frequently real.
German customer publications (like Stiftung Warentest) routinely test pharmacy house brands against luxury brand names, and Eigenmarken frequently win leading honors for quality, ingredient security, and worth.
Popular House Brands to Look For:
- Balea (dm): The indisputable king of spending plan body care. From shower gels that change scents seasonally to rich body milks and facial serums, Balea is a cult favorite.
- Alverde (dm): A certified natural cosmetics (Naturkosmetik) brand that is extremely affordable.
- Isana (Rossmann): Similar to Balea, using a vast variety of hair, skin, and bath products with fantastic efficiency evaluations.
- Babylove (dm) & & Babydream (Rossmann): Lifesavers for parents, providing high-performing diapers and baby care products without the premium price.
Tips for Shopping Like a Local
If you wish to blend in flawlessly throughout your next journey down the drugstore aisles in Germany, keep these practical pointers in mind:
- Bring Your Own Bags: Like many German sellers, drugstores do not give out complimentary plastic bags. Always carry a recyclable lug bag (Jutebeutel).

- Store the Sale Bins: Near the front or center of the shops, you will typically discover clearance bins including seasonal products, ceased fragrances, or overstocked products greatly discounted.
- Check the Certifications: German customers care deeply about sustainability. Look for trusted German seals on items, such as:
- Natrue: Certified natural cosmetics.
- Vegan Flower: Certified 100% vegan products.
- Blauer Engel: Germany's official eco-label for eco-friendly items.
- Coin for the Shopping Cart: If you need a shopping cart, you will need a 1-euro or 50-cent coin to open it (which you return when you return it).
